Sports rewind: The week that was in local sports

Monday, October 22, 2012   by: Brad Coccimiglio

Hockey stories were among the lead sports stories this week in Sault Ste. Marie as the Soo Greyhounds and Soo Thunderbirds were both in action locally while the Soo North Stars returned to Great North Midget League action after a tournament win in London.

In what turned out to be the big story of the week in local sports, the Greyhounds received word that they would be short another defenceman for eight games.

The Greyhounds saw action in a three-game homestand during the week that saw Sudbury, Belleville and Guelph all come to town.

The Thunderbirds continued their lengthy nine-game homestand against the Elliot Lake Bobcats at the Essar Centre.

The North Stars hit the road to take on the Sudbury Nickel Capital Wolves.

Sault Ste. Marie, Michigan has also been a hockey hotspot as both the Soo Eagles (North American Hockey League) and Lake Superior State Lakers (Central Collegiate Hockey Association) saw action.

The Eagles swept a pair of games at home against Johnstown before picking up a win and a shootout loss one week later at Johnstown.

The Lakers split a pair of games against the Michigan Tech Huskies before picking up a split in Bemidji, Minnesota against Bemidji State.

Away from the arenas it was also a busy weekend locally.

Algoma University hosted the OCAA Cross Country Provincial Championships. Saturday’s event saw good weather and lots of hardware handed out.
